Mchoro huu unaonyesha mchakato wa Hall-Héroult wa kutoa alumini kutoka kwenye madini yake.
Step 1: Tambua vipengele vikuu. Mchoro unaonyesha seli ya elektroliti yenye anodi za kaboni (chanya) zilizozamishwa kwenye elektroliti iliyoyeyuka. Tangi iliyofunikwa na kaboni hufanya kazi kama kathodi (hasi). Elektroliti ni mchanganyiko wa alumini oksidi () na cryolite ().
Step 2: Eleza mchakato. Katika mchakato huu, alumini oksidi hufutwa katika cryolite iliyoyeyuka ili kupunguza kiwango chake cha kuyeyuka. Mkondo wa umeme hupitishwa kupitia mchanganyiko huo, na kusababisha alumini iliyoyeyuka () kukusanywa kwenye kathodi. Anodi za kaboni huchakaa kutokana na mmenyuko na oksijeni inayotolewa.
